About Maharaja B.R.R.V. Prasad Singh College

Maharaja College was established in the year 1954.

The college is the premier institute of higher education in Bihar.

It became constituent unit of Magadh University Bodh Gaya on 1st Feb. 1976.

After bifurcation of Magadh University, Bodh Gaya, the new university, Veer Kunwar Singh University, with headquarters at Ara was established in Oct. 1992.

University was named in the name of Babu Kunwar Singh, a Jamindar of Jagdishpur and a hero of 1st war of independence.

The college is recognized under the 2(f) and 12(b) of the UGC and receiving regular grants.

The college strictly observes the UGC norms and guidelines in the academic matter.
